Web Sites

Construindo para o Futuro: Desenvolvimento Web Progressivo

Web Sites

Construindo para o Futuro: Desenvolvimento Web Progressivo

quarta-feira, 15 de novembro de 2023 by Lucas Vasconcelos

O Desenvolvimento Web Progressivo (PWA) está moldando o futuro das aplicações web, proporcionando uma experiência inovadora que combina o melhor dos mundos web e mobile. Neste guia, exploraremos o que é o PWA, por que ele é tão impactante e como você pode começar a construir aplicações web progressivas. 1. O que é Desenvolvimento Web Progressivo (PWA)? O PWA é uma abordagem que visa combinar as vantagens da web e das aplicações nativas. Ele oferece uma experiência de usuário rápida, confiável e envolvente, mesmo em condições de rede menos ideais. As PWAs podem ser instaladas no dispositivo do usuário, sem a necessidade de uma loja de aplicativos. 2. Características-Chave das PWAs: Confiabilidade: Funcionam offline ou em redes instáveis, graças ao armazenamento em cache de recursos essenciais. Rapidez: Carregamento rápido e suave, proporcionando uma experiência instantânea para o usuário. Engajamento: Notificações push mantêm os usuários envolvidos, mesmo quando a aplicação não está aberta. Instalação: Os usuários podem instalar a PWA diretamente do navegador, sem a necessidade de visitar uma loja de aplicativos. 3. Por que Optar por PWAs? Ampla Acessibilidade: Funcionam em todos os navegadores e dispositivos, eliminando barreiras de entrada. Economia de Dados: PWAs consomem menos dados, tornando-as eficientes para usuários em planos de dados limitados. Atualizações Contínuas: Atualizações automáticas garantem que os usuários sempre tenham acesso à versão mais recente da aplicação. 4. Tecnologias e Ferramentas para PWAs: Service Workers: Scripts que executam em segundo plano, possibilitando funcionalidades como cache e notificações. Manifestos Web: Arquivos JSON que fornecem informações sobre a aplicação, como ícones, nome e tema. IndexedDB: Um banco de dados local para armazenar dados na máquina do usuário. Lighthouse: Ferramenta de código aberto para melhorar a qualidade das PWAs, oferecendo análises de desempenho, acessibilidade e muito mais. 5. Construindo sua Primeira PWA: Passos Iniciais Torne seu Site Seguro (HTTPS): As PWAs requerem uma conexão segura. Implemente um Service Worker: Crie um script para gerenciar as operações em segundo plano. Crie um Manifesto Web: Forneça informações básicas sobre sua aplicação. Torne sua Aplicação Offline-Capaz: Utilize o armazenamento em cache para permitir o funcionamento offline. Adicione Notificações Push: Engaje os usuários com notificações relevantes. 6. Teste e Otimize Regularmente: Utilize ferramentas como Lighthouse para avaliar o desempenho, acessibilidade e melhores práticas da sua PWA. Realize testes em diferentes dispositivos e navegadores para garantir uma experiência consistente. 7. Adoção Contínua de Recursos PWA: À medida que novas tecnologias e padrões PWA surgem, esteja preparado para atualizar e aprimorar sua aplicação para oferecer sempre o melhor aos usuários. 8. Exemplos de PWAs de Sucesso: Twitter Lite: Uma versão mais leve do Twitter, proporcionando uma experiência rápida e eficiente. Pinterest: A PWA do Pinterest carrega rapidamente e oferece uma experiência semelhante à do aplicativo nativo. Conclusão: Rumo ao Futuro do Desenvolvimento Web O Desenvolvimento Web Progressivo não é apenas uma tendência; é a construção para o futuro. Ao incorporar as melhores práticas das PWAs, os desenvolvedores estão moldando uma nova era de aplicações web que oferecem desempenho excepcional, acessibilidade global e uma experiência envolvente para os usuários. Seja para aprimorar uma aplicação existente ou iniciar um novo projeto, adotar o PWA é uma decisão estratégica que posiciona o desenvolvedor na vanguarda do desenvolvimento web moderno.


Posts relacionados

Web Sites

APIs Web: Integração de Dados em seu Site

quinta-feira, 14 de setembro de 2023 by Lucas Vasconcelos

As APIs Web (Interfaces de Programação de Aplicativos) permitem que você integre dados e funcionalidades de serviços externos em seu site.

Continuar lendo
Web Sites

Construindo uma Loja Online: Passo a Passo

quinta-feira, 14 de setembro de 2023 by Lucas Vasconcelos

A criação de uma loja online é um processo que envolve diversos passos importantes. Aqui está um guia passo a passo para ajudar você.

Continuar lendo
Web Sites

Desenvolvimento Web em Dispositivos Móveis

quinta-feira, 14 de setembro de 2023 by Lucas Vasconcelos

O desenvolvimento web para dispositivos móveis envolve a criação de sites e aplicativos web otimizados para funcionar de maneira eficiente.

Continuar lendo
Web Sites

Aplicações Web de Única Página (SPA)

quinta-feira, 14 de setembro de 2023 by Lucas Vasconcelos

As Aplicações Web de Única Página (SPA) são uma abordagem moderna de desenvolvimento web que oferecem uma experiência de usuário fluida.

Continuar lendo
Web Sites

Otimização de Desempenho Web: Velocidade

quinta-feira, 14 de setembro de 2023 by Lucas Vasconcelos

A otimização de desempenho web é crucial para garantir que seu site carregue rapidamente e ofereça uma experiência de usuário excepcional.

Continuar lendo
Página 17 de 28